To be eligible for the University of Twente Scholarship (UTS) at the University of Twente, applicants must meet the following requirements:

  • Academic Admission: Applicants must be (provisionally) admitted to one of the qualifying UT Master programs starting in the academic year 2024.
  • Academic Excellence: Typically, applicants should belong to the top 5 to 10 percent of their class.
  • English Language Proficiency: Applicants must comply with the general English language test requirement, which is an Academic IELTS score of 6.5 or a TOEFL iBT score of 90, with an additional 6.0.

The University of Twente gives the University Twente Scholarship (UTS) to global students pursuing master's degrees. The UTS provides scholarships starting from € 3,000 to € 22,000 annually for three hundred and sixty-five days, with the possibility of receiving a further scholarship for the second 12 months if positive standards are met. Around 50 scholarships are available every year, with utility rounds taking place in October and February. The University of Twente has a considerable quantity of international students. During the academic year 2022–2023, the University of Twente had 4089 worldwide college students enrolled in both bachelor's and master's programs, which represents about 40.8% of new bachelor's college students and 39.6% of new master's college students. The University of Twente is domestic to college students from eighty-five one-of-a-kind international locations, representing a whole lot of cultural backgrounds.

The University of Twente is ranked #184 in the Times Higher Education World University Rankings, #210 in the QS World University Rankings, and #489 in the CWTS Leiden Ranking. According to US News, it holds the #400 spot in Best Global Universities. In 2022, it was ranked between 401-500 by ARWU (Shanghai Ranking) - Universities Rankings.

Some of the specific subject rankings according to US news include:
#162 in Chemical Engineering
#301 in Chemistry 
#543 in Clinical Medicine 
#186 in Computer Science.

Han University of Applied Sciences offers MBA programs in International Business and Engineering Systems. MBA graduates from Han University can pursue careers in accounting, business operations management, healthcare administration, human resources management, and logistics. After completing their master's in engineering management at the Han University of Applied Science, international students can also explore various career opportunities like Chemical Process engineers, Automation Engineers, Client Services Analysts, Construction Project Managers, Design Engineers, etc.
